    If I was Blizzard I would make two loot tables.

    First loot table would be is as it currently stands of individual gear. I would program it so if you don't win anything it goes to the second loot table.

    The second loot table would be attached to every boss in the instance. Fill it with mats, potions, transmog gear, mounts, pets, recipes, Currencies, etc. Anything, basically that isn't a gear upgrade. If Blizzard would really want to go wild with it how about a free server transfer token or a free class change token.

    My idea for LFR loot is as follows...

    When killing a boss, the game does an internal 1-100 roll. Here are the results:
    1-15 = Loot
    16-30 = Legendary Quest Item
    31-45 = Flasks/Consumables
    46-60 = Bag with double gold and random contents.
    61-100 = Bag with random contents.

    The numbers could be adjusted when later tiers are released by simply pushing down the 61-100 roll. In other words, this system works exactly as the dodge/parry/miss/block/hit/crit system used to work.

    So, next tier releases and the above list changes to...
    1-30 = Loot
    31-45 = Legendary Quest Item
    46-60 = Flasks/Consumables
    61-75 = Bag with double gold and random contents.
    76-100 = Bag with random contents.

    This system would basically make it so LFR was always beneficial for players, especially those still working on their legendary quest chain. I guarantee you that you'd see more people in LFR than you do today. I would also NOT translate this system over to Flex... the improved loot and group quality are reason enough to raid Flex mode.

    As far as the bags themselves? There's no need to improve them with this system.
